The Coquihalla, which follows in the tracks of a 140-year-old cattle trail, was built to ease traffic and shorten distances in British Columbia. In fact, the crew shoots the majority of the show along the Coquihalla Highway, a lengthy 201-mile stretch of road that connects the magical city of Vancouver to the Canadian Rockies. The film crews that work onHighway Thru Hellfollow the action and often end up working in remote locations for days. Based on the success ofHighway Thru Hell,Mark Miller decided toexpand the formatby creatingHeavy Rescue: 401. To make sure that they never miss out on anything, executive producer Mark Miller has divided his employees into two teams that cover 12-hour shifts. Along the Coquihalla Highway the weather can change on a dime; within only a few minutes, temperatures drop, blizzards form and fog can seep in across the road.
